Bruno Elite Stair Lift Helps You Access Curved Stairs Easily

Climbing stairs, particularly curved stairs, can be a major accessibility barrier for many older adults and people with mobility issues. Stair lifts are designed to resolve this challenge and help people travel safely up and down stairs. Leading dealers of accessibility equipment offer quality curved stair lifts equipped with advanced features. The Bruno Elite Curved Stair lift in New York can be custom-installed to suit all types of curved stairs. Ideal for use in homes with spiral staircases, staircases with landings, or even staircases that travel up multiple floors, the Elite directly mounts to the steps, not the wall.

Featuring a maximum load capacity of 400 lbs, this curved stair lift comes with self-locking worm gear and rack-and-pinion drive system. Its offset swivel seat makes entry and exit at the top landings safer and easier. With two 12-volt batteries, the lift can function even during power outages. The batteries can be continuously powered from any household outlet. The optional top or bottom park position provides additional security when entering or exiting.

Top Safety Features

The Bruno Elite comes with several advanced safety features such as – retractable seat belt, obstruction sensors, carriage safety sensor and offset swivel seat. The top/bottom park position option improves safety by extending the rail away from the stairs. The footrest and carriage safety sensors stop the unit even if the slightest obstacle is encountered its path during the ride. Other standard features include –

  • Two remote, wireless call/send controls
  • Contoured seat for maximum comfort
  • Flip-up arms (for easy wheelchair transfers)
  • Generous seat size – 17.75" (451 mm)adjustable to 21.75" (552 mm) between the arms
  • Onboard audio and visual diagnostics for instant unit status
  • Mid park and charge station
  • Larger footrest
  • Direct drive motor/gear box
  • Adjustable width armrests
